Il porte bien son nom. Un panorama à 180 degrés sur la vallée d’Epernay et de la Marne. Le Bellevue, une brasserie fourmillant à toute heure qui, à la nuit tombée, s’éclaire par la magie du millier de pampilles en cristal suspendues au plafond se transformant en gouttes d’eau lumineuses. La carte du Bellevue du Chef Christophe Raoux offre un aperçu de la diversité du terroir champenois avec des produits locaux, de saison, donnant lieu à un menu riche en histoires et en saveurs.
